- In this Saltwaters Hawaii episode, I try using crabs for bait! I caught Oio on bluepincher crab before. I decided to try use bluepincher crab, Aama crab and Sand crab to see which one has the best results. I ended up catch two Oios on the Aama crab! 2lber and a 7.1lber! Now crab is one of my favorite baits after fresh tako.
